"Space junk" refers to any man-made objects or debris that are floating around in space. These objects can include old satellites, discarded rocket stages, or even fragments from collisions or explosions. Space junk poses a risk to functioning satellites and space missions as they can collide with these objects, causing damage or destruction. Full definition
